Women’s tennis team falls to Albion, 9-0
Playing its first match in nearly two weeks, the Olivet College women’s tennis team was defeated by Michigan Intercollegiate Athletic Association (MIAA) rival Albion College, 9-0, this afternoon inside the Ungrodt Tennis Center in Albion.

The Britons (8-0, 3-0 MIAA), who shared the 2007 league title with Kalamazoo, won all six singles matches in straight sets. Albion also claimed pro-set victories in the three doubles flights.
The Comets (1-6, 0-2 MIAA) return to the courts next Tuesday, April 1, when they host Saint Mary's (Ind.) College in their home-opener. The match at the Michigan State University Indoor Tennis Facility gets under way at 4 p.m.
